/** @defgroup grp_rt_mp RTLinuxSysfs - Linux sysfs
* @ingroup grp_rt
* @{
*/
/**
* Checks if a sysfs file (or directory, device, symlink, whatever) exists.
*
* @returns true / false, errno is preserved.
* @param pszFormat The name format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param va The format args.
*/
RTDECL(bool) RTLinuxSysFsExistsV(const char *pszFormat, va_list va);
/**
* Checks if a sysfs file (or directory, device, symlink, whatever) exists.
*
* @returns true / false, errno is preserved.
* @param pszFormat The name format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param ... The format args.
*/
RTDECL(bool) RTLinuxSysFsExists(const char *pszFormat, ...);
/**
* Opens a sysfs file.
*
* @returns The file descriptor. -1 and errno on failure.
* @param pszFormat The name format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param va The format args.
*/
RTDECL(int) RTLinuxSysFsOpenV(const char *pszFormat, va_list va);
/**
* Opens a sysfs file.
*
* @returns The file descriptor. -1 and errno on failure.
* @param pszFormat The name format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param ... The format args.
*/
RTDECL(int) RTLinuxSysFsOpen(const char *pszFormat, ...);
/**
* Closes a file opened with RTLinuxSysFsOpen or RTLinuxSysFsOpenV.
*
* @param fd
*/
RTDECL(void) RTLinuxSysFsClose(int fd);
/**
* Reads a string from a file opened with RTLinuxSysFsOpen or RTLinuxSysFsOpenV.
*
* @returns The number of bytes read. -1 and errno on failure.
* @param fd The file descriptor returned by RTLinuxSysFsOpen or RTLinuxSysFsOpenV.
* @param pszBuf Where to store the string.
* @param cchBuf The size of the buffer. Must be at least 2 bytes.
*/
RTDECL(ssize_t) RTLinuxSysFsReadStr(int fd, char *pszBuf, size_t cchBuf);
/**
* Reads a number from a sysfs file.
*
* @returns 64-bit signed value on success, -1 and errno on failure.
* @param uBase The number base, 0 for autodetect.
* @param pszFormat The filename format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param va Format args.
*/
RTDECL(int64_t) RTLinuxSysFsReadIntFileV(unsigned uBase, const char *pszFormat, va_list va);
/**
* Reads a number from a sysfs file.
*
* @returns 64-bit signed value on success, -1 and errno on failure.
* @param uBase The number base, 0 for autodetect.
* @param pszFormat The filename format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param ... Format args.
*/
RTDECL(int64_t) RTLinuxSysFsReadIntFile(unsigned uBase, const char *pszFormat, ...);
/**
* Reads a string from a sysfs file. If the file contains a newline, we only
* return the text up until there.
*
* @returns number of characters read on success, -1 and errno on failure.
* @param pszBuf Where to store the path element. Must be at least two
* characters, but a longer buffer would be advisable.
* @param cchBuf The size of the buffer pointed to by @a pszBuf.
* @param pszFormat The filename format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param va Format args.
*/
RTDECL(ssize_t) RTLinuxSysFsReadStrFileV(char *pszBuf, size_t cchBuf, const char *pszFormat, va_list va);
/**
* Reads a string from a sysfs file. If the file contains a newline, we only
* return the text up until there.
*
* @returns number of characters read on success, -1 and errno on failure.
* @param pszBuf Where to store the path element. Must be at least two
* characters, but a longer buffer would be advisable.
* @param cchBuf The size of the buffer pointed to by @a pszBuf.
* @param pszFormat The filename format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param ... Format args.
*/
RTDECL(ssize_t) RTLinuxSysFsReadStrFile(char *pszBuf, size_t cchBuf, const char *pszFormat, ...);
/**
* Reads the last element of the path of the file pointed to by the symbolic
* link specified. This is needed at least to get the name of the driver
* associated with a device, where pszFormat should be the "driver" link in the
* devices sysfs directory.
*
* @returns The number of characters written on success, -1 and errno on failure.
* @param pszBuf Where to store the path element. Must be at least two
* characters, but a longer buffer would be advisable.
* @param cchBuf The size of the buffer pointed to by @a pszBuf.
* @param pszFormat The filename format, either absolute or relative to "/sys/".
* @param ... Format args.
*/
RTDECL(int) RTLinuxSysFsGetLinkDest(char *pszBuf, size_t cchBuf, const char *pszFormat, ...);
/** @} */
__END_DECLS
